Highpoint R1108A – 8-Port HBA Controller for M.2 NVMe SSDs
The Highpoint R1108A is a high-performance HBA controller that connects up to eight M.2 NVMe SSDs via a PCI-Express x16 interface. This controller is ideal for demanding storage applications in workstations and servers requiring maximum data throughput.
8 independent M.2 NVMe ports enable the creation of a RAID 0 array for extreme read and write speeds.
PCIe 3.0 x16 interface provides sufficient bandwidth for parallel access to all eight SSDs without bottlenecks.
Integrated fan ensures reliable cooling even under full load and extends component lifespan.
Full-Height form factor fits standard server cases and allows easy integration into existing systems.
Note: The controller does not support booting from the RAID array – ideal as a pure data drive.

How to use the Highpoint R1108A
Install the card in a free PCIe x16 slot. Connect up to eight M.2 NVMe SSDs (formats 2280, 2260, 2242) to the corresponding connectors. Configure RAID settings in the host system's BIOS. Note that the controller cannot be used as a boot drive – the operating system must be installed on a separate disk. Highpoint software is available for setup and monitoring.
